What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Day Shift Pharmacy Technician,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Day Shift Pharmacy Technician, you generally need a high school diploma or equivalent, attention to detail, and certification such as the PTCB (Pharmacy Technician Certification Board) credential. Familiarity with pharmacy management software, automated dispensing systems, and electronic prescription tools is typically required. Strong communication, organizational skills, and customer service make someone excel in this role. These skills ensure accurate medication dispensing, regulatory compliance, and a positive patient experience during busy day shifts.

B. Braun Medical Inc., a leader in infusion therapy and pain management, develops, manufactures, and markets innovative medical products and services to the healthcare industry. Other key product areas include nutrition, pharmacy admixture and compounding, ostomy and wound care, and dialysis. The company is committed to eliminating preventable treatment errors and enhancing patient, clinician and environmental safety. B. Braun Medical is headquartered in Bethlehem, Pa., and is part of the B. Braun Group of Companies in the U.S., which includes B. Braun Interventional Systems, Aesculapยฎ and CAPSยฎ.
Globally, the B. Braun Group of Companies employs more than 64,000 employees in 64 countries. Guided by its Sharing Expertiseยฎ philosophy, B. Braun continuously exchanges knowledge with customers, partners and clinicians to address the critical issues of improving care and lowering costs. To learn more about B.
